The Guest Services Program at the Rose Bowl Stadium is implemented for major event dates. Individuals are needed to provide a high level of customer service to guests inside and outside of the stadium. The Rose Bowl Stadium offers a variety of different events such as UCLA Football, concerts, international soccer matches, and the annual Rose Bowl Game. The Rose Bowl Stadium is searching for charismatic, outgoing and fast learning candidates to help create a welcoming, fan-driven environment that continues to improve the legacy of the Rose Bowl Stadium. The position offers a point of contact for guests visiting throughout the stadium, allowing visitors to connect directly with Rose Bowl personnel and to voice concerns, ask questions or provide feedback. The Rose Bowl Stadium values the input of its guests, as the stadium does its best to make our guests' experience as enjoyable as possible. As a result, Guest Services will work directly with Manager to compile a detailed list of suggestions, complaints and other fan experiences.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to the following: • Possess a high level of knowledge of the facility, familiarizing oneself with all activations, vendors and operations occurring within the stadium • Provide excellent customer service to all stadium guests, maintaining a friendly and outgoing demeanor for the duration of an event • Proactively engage with guests throughout the stadium, demonstrating a welcoming environment and helping when needed • Resolve guest issues as they arise, calmly and respectfully • Assist guests with any stadium-related inquires in person or via phone, text messaging system, and online chat • Speak loud and clear in front of crowds and groups of people, using a microphone and speaker system • Maintain direct communication with stadium, janitorial and premium seating staff via radio communications • Keep detailed records of any questions, incidents, text message complaints and concerns, or feedback from stadium guests via ISS 24/7 • Perform other related tasks as assigned

Qualifications: • Candidate should be self-motivated, organized, professional, outgoing and detail oriented • Strong verbal and written communication skills • Previous customer service experience is a plus • Ability to stand for long periods of time and work long hours while being outside in varying weather • Ability to multi-task and work in a fast-paced environment • Ability to receive instruction for a task and properly execute the assigned task with little to no supervision • Available to work evenings, weekends and holidays • Must be able to attend a scheduled staff orientation day prior to the start of the UCLA season • Available for 2025 UCLA Football Season home games (8/30, 9/13, 10/4, 10/18, 11/8, 11/22) • Bilingual is a plus
